I was reading the prophet Obadiah this morning and it says, “The house of Jacob shall be a fire, and the house of Joseph a flame.” A fire is a group of flames. Jacob was the father of twelve sons, by two wives. Joseph was the first born son by the second wife, who was supposed to be the first wife. I love how the Bible does not leave out the scandals that happened in families. The idea of Jacob, the father being a fire and the first born son of the second wife being a flame, is such a picture of how God takes all his children and makes them flames, so together we can be a fire with our Father in heaven.

Psalm 104:4 says, “He makes winds His messengers, flames of fire His servants.” And in Acts 2 it says, “And suddenly there came a sound from heaven, as of a rushing mighty wind, and it filled the whole house where they were sitting. Then there appeared to them divided tongues, as of fire, and one sat upon each of them.” From Obadiah to the Psalms to the book of Acts, to Hebrews, we see throughout the word of God, when flames gather a fire is there.
